    advice from people who might know

    Im the admin at what is essentially the US Army Paintball Owners Group. After several site issues, admin changes, etc. weve gotten everything up and running again, and are looking forward to the next steps.

    What im wondering as a semi new website administrator, what can i do to increase traffic, advertisement, and get support from the big companies that put out the guns we all use and love?

    weve done some facebook promoting, gotten on the search engines, created a supporting member system that gave us enough income to buy our.com, and go ad free.

    can you guys take a look, and give me some constructive criticism, as well as maybe tips to approaching the big paintball companies,.. maybe dos and donts to getting stuff to raffle. promtional support. etc?

    probably the fastest way to increase members is with a good youtube video.

    Rather it has humor, facts or whatever else a good few videos generate lots of members, and google will pull up your youtube video if the title is typed in by the user without you having to pay for advertising, where as to put an add on google for your site cost money.
